Job Overview:
Job Summary
We are seeking an experienced Business Analyst with a strong background in
reverse engineering enterprise applications , particularly
Appian-based solutions . The role involves analyzing existing systems, extracting business logic, documenting current-state processes, and collaborating with stakeholders to define future-state solutions.
The ideal candidate will bridge business needs and technology by translating insights into
clear documentation and actionable recommendations
for system modernization or redesign.
Key Responsibilities
1. Reverse Engineering & Analysis Analyze and reverse engineer existing applications, with a strong focus on
Appian applications (process models, interfaces, rules, integrations) Deconstruct legacy systems to identify: Business workflows Data flows and dependencies Rules and decision logic
Understand system integrations, APIs, and external dependencies Identify gaps, inefficiencies, and undocumented functionalities
2. Documentation
Create comprehensive
As-Is documentation , including:
Business process flows (BPMN, workflows) Functional specifications Data models and mappings User journeys and use cases
Maintain clear, structured documentation for technical and non-technical audiences Ensure traceability between requirements, processes, and system behavior
3. Requirements Gathering
Conduct workshops, interviews, and stakeholder discussions Elicit and document
business, functional, and non-functional requirements Translate business needs into clear, structured requirements (BRDs, FRDs, user stories) Validate requirements with stakeholders and SMEs
4. Solution Design & Recommendations
Analyze gathered requirements and current-state insights Provide
recommendations for future-state system design , including: Process improvements System enhancements or re-architecture Automation opportunities
Collaborate with architects and development teams to define
To-Be solutions Support creation of solution blueprints and high-level designs
5. Collaboration & Stakeholder Management
Work closely with:
Business stakeholders Product owners Developers and architects QA teams
Act as a liaison between business and technical teams Facilitate workshops, walkthroughs, and design discussions Ensure alignment across teams throughout the project lifecycle
6. Testing & Validation Support
Assist in defining
acceptance criteria and test scenarios Support
UAT (User Acceptance Testing) Validate that delivered solutions meet business requirements
Required Skills &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in Business, IT, or related field 5-8 years of experience as a Business Analyst Strong experience in
reverse engineering enterprise applications Hands-on exposure to
Appian platform
(process models, SAIL interfaces, rules) Expertise in: Business process modeling (BPMN, UML) Requirements documentation (BRD, FRD, user stories) Data analysis and mapping
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ities
